Cricket Classics; 51 Heart-touching-Remembrance: Launch of former cricketer Prakash Bhatt’s book tomorrow on “Sanj Samachar”

So far, more than 200 articles of ‘Cricket Classics’, a column packed with never-before-heard details about cricket, have been published in the popular newspaper ‘Sanj Samachar’ every Saturday. Through all these articles, the readers have come to know many important information related to cricket, now from these more than 200 articles, 51 articles have been selected and a great book has been prepared, which will be launched tomorrow in the presence of special dignitaries on the occasion of ‘Sanj Samachar’. The author of the book, income tax officer, former Ranji cricketer and IPL match referee Prakashbhai Bhatt, his son Dhaiwat Bhatt, who was a guest of ‘Saanj Samachar’ to give information about this book said.

Also special support of ‘Navbharat Sahitya Mandir’ in publishing the book which will be published in Gujarati as well as English language

This book will be launched in two languages, Gujarati and English. Written in Gujarati by Prakashbhai Bhatt, it has been translated from Gujarati to English by his son Dhaiwat Bhatt. Prakashbhai Bhatt said that apart from ‘Sanj Samachar’, ‘Navbharat Sahitya Mandir’ also had special support in publishing this book. He added that as an officer of the Income Tax Department, it was very difficult for me to write this type of column along with my work. Carrying the responsibility has come such a long way that I am now experiencing an unforgettable joy. In this book, apart from domestic cricket, the readers will get to see the gist of cases that happened with cricketers of Saurashtra, India and foreign cricketers but never came out.

In this book, apart from Lord of Cricket Sachin Tendulkar, veteran cricketers Javagal Srinath, VVS Laxman, umpire Nitin Menon and others have given a special message. Apart from this, the readers will also get to read Niranjanbhai Shah’s statement in this book. It also becomes necessary to mention here that Prakashbhai Bhatt, who is currently working as an Income Tax Officer, has been a player of Saurashtra’s Ranji team and has played 51 Ranji matches for Saurashtra. He has also held an important responsibility as the captain of the Saurashtra team. It is also significant that Prakashbhai Bhatt is the only Gujarati to be selected for this post from the West Zone while he is currently working as a match referee in the IPL. He is also working with ICC and BCCI to upgrade the new rules of cricket. He retired from cricket in the year 2004-05 but has still maintained his passion for cricket to reach this point.
